You should hover the cursor to know the meaning of each indicator in the table.

  • xG - the number of expected goals from one or several players, depend on the quality of the kicks.

  • xGA - the number of expected goals from opponents, depend on the quality of the kicks.

  • xG/90 the number of expected goals from one or several players in 90 minutes.

  • xGA/90 - the number of expected goals from opponents in 90 minutes.

  • xG/Sh - the average danger of the kick. To score it we should divide all xG on the number of goals from the team.

  • xGA/Sh - the average danger of the opponent kick. To score it we should divide all xG on the number of goals from the team.

  • xGD - the difference between expected scored and expected missed goals. xGD=xG-xGA.

  • GD-xGD - the luck of the team. (G-A) - (xG-xGA).

  • xG/xGA draw - one of the main indicators in the xG statistics. It shows the real power of the team. It scores by the division of the expected scored goals to the expected missed goals when the score is equal..

  • xG/xGA draw last 5 - the division of the expected scored goals to the expected missed goals when the score is equal for the five last matches.
